Troma/Zucker Brothers Connection Revealed!
Take one part The Kentucky Fried Movie, one part Vacation, one part Wilderness Family, mix lightly with a Marty Stouffer nature travelogue and you've got the recipe for Troma's 1985 feature When Nature Calls.
Not to be confused with the Ace Ventura sequel, When Nature Calls is the tale of the Van Waspishes, your average urban nuclear family. There's Dad the construction worker, Mom the happy housemaker, eleven year old junior entrepreneur Billy, and the vapid but nubile daughter, Bambi. The Van Waspishes become dissatisfied with city life in the Rotten Apple and decide to load up their station wagon and move to the country. Along the way they face long, harsh winters, mental institute escapees who think they're Indians, and a killer Cougar with a bad attitude. Official Troma Site
